Common window problems and practical fixes

Drafts, air leaks, and weatherstripping

Drafts are typically caused by worn or displaced weatherstripping, gaps around the sash, or loose window panes. Start with a visual inspection around the frame and gasket lines. Replace deteriorated weatherstripping and seal gaps with high-quality, paintable caulk. For double-hung or sliding windows, check that sashes close flush against the frame. If the gap persists, consider upgrading the weatherstripping to a self-adhesive foam or EPDM option. While DIY can address many drafts, persistent leaks near structural elements or behind trim may require a professional assessment to prevent moisture damage.

Broken glass and cracked panes

Broken glass is a safety concern and should be handled with care. Wear cut-resistant gloves and eye protection. If the glass is cracked, place tape over the pane to contain shards and reduce injury risk. For single panes, measure the opening precisely and select a replacement pane with the same thickness. Tempered or safety glass is recommended for high-risk areas (near doors, children’s rooms, or ground-level windows). Minor glass cracks can sometimes be sealed temporarily with specialty glazing compound, but most repairs should be performed by a glazier to ensure proper glazing beads and weather sealing are restored.

Sticking or hard-to-operate sash

Sticking windows are commonly caused by swollen frames, paint on the tracks, or worn balance systems. Begin by cleaning the tracks with a vacuum and a soft brush, then apply a light silicone-based lubricant to metal tracks (avoid oil-based lubricants that attract dust). If a sash is out of balance or won’t stay open, the balance spring or counterweights may need adjustment or replacement. This type of repair is manageable for skilled DIYers but can be risky on older or heavier sashes, so consult a pro if you encounter weight systems or complex hardware.

Damaged hardware and locks

Loose hinges, faulty locks, or misaligned latches compromise security and operation. Tighten screws and replace bent hardware with manufacturer-compatible parts. When hardware is corroded, remove components, clean or replace with corrosion-resistant parts, and verify that the window closes tightly without forcing. If frames are warped or hardware repeatedly fails, a professional assessment can determine whether frame rehabilitation or replacement offers better long-term value.

DIY vs professional: a practical decision guide

Many routine repairs can be completed by capable homeowners, including weatherstripping, glass replacement for small cracks, or routine hardware tightening. However, some repairs involve structural components, glass of heavy or large panels, or systems with weighted sashes or precision balance mechanisms. When deciding, consider:

  • The window type (vinyl, wood, aluminum, composite) and age
  • Presence of lead paint, rot, or mold around the frame
  • Structural integrity and safety risks of handling large glass or weight systems
  • Warranty implications of self-repair versus professional service

For issues beyond weatherstripping and minor hardware, or when in doubt about safety, hire a licensed window repair professional. Professionals bring experience, proper tools, and warranties that protect your investment and ensure compliance with local building codes.

Tools, materials, and safety essentials

Stock up on these basics if you plan DIY work:

  • Gloves, safety glasses, and protective clothing
  • Putty knife, caulk gun, paint scraper
  • Weatherstripping (foam or rubber), exterior caulk, and glazing compound
  • Silicone-based lubricant for tracks
  • Glazier’s points, replacement glass, or hardware kits as needed

Follow safety protocols: work on dry days, secure ladders on stable surfaces, and never attempt heavy glass handling without a partner. If you are unsure about lead paint or structural components, contact a pro for an inspection before proceeding.

Cost overview and a quick comparison

Costs vary by window type, size, and region. DIY costs are typically lower but may require renting tools and taking extra time. Professional repairs carry service fees but come with warranties and expertise.

Repair Type DIY Cost Range Professional Cost Range Typical Time Notes
Weatherstripping replacement $10–$40 $100–$250 1–3 hours Simple, high ROI on energy savings
Glass replacement (per pane) $60–$200 $150–$500 2–4 hours Depends on glass type and size
Hardware replacement $20–$80 $100–$350 1–3 hours Includes parts and labor
Frame or sash repair Varies $200–$1,000+ Half day to multiple days Structural work often needs a specialist

Maintenance to prevent future problems

Regular maintenance extends window life and performance. Schedule annual inspections for seals around cold weather, clean tracks to prevent buildup, re-caulk exterior gaps, and re-apply weatherstripping every few years. Protect wood frames with proper finishes and address moisture around the sill to prevent rot. Keep an eye on efficiency: a well-sealed window reduces energy bills and improves interior comfort year-round.

Choosing the right window repair professional

When selecting a pro, verify credentials, insurance, and licensing as applicable in your area. Request a written inspection report and a detailed estimate that includes parts, labor, warranty length, and expected project timeline. Look for reviews and case studies demonstrating expertise with your window type (vinyl, wood, metal) and confirm that the provider offers warranties on parts and workmanship. For energy-focused upgrades, ask about insulation, low-emissivity coatings, and spacer systems that improve long-term performance.
